Fenerbahçe Want To Leave Super Lig

25/03/24 13:29

According to Ertem Şener, Fenerbahçe want to leave the Turkish Super Lig after the continued voilence and fan trouble, and are consequently looking for a new league to join, if this is at all possible.

On March 17, Fenerbahce defeated Trabzonspor 2-3 away from home, and after the game a massive brawl started, which included some of the players such as ex-Manchester United man Fred, and Bright Osayi-Samuel, formerly of Queen's Park Rangers.

They are reportedly considering Belgium, Netherlands, Spain, France and Italy, and if possible, this could be a groundbreaking move in football history.
